Flight operations at a major German airport experienced a 15-minute interruption following a reported drone sighting, prompting immediate security protocols. Authorities quickly responded to the incident, which occurred after a witness provided photographic evidence, with police later suggesting the object may have been misidentified.
The brief but significant disruption halted all takeoffs and landings, impacting an unspecified number of domestic and international flights. Airport personnel swiftly initiated emergency procedures, prioritizing passenger safety and operational integrity during the alert.
Police officials confirmed that the incident began when a concerned citizen reported observing an aerial object resembling a drone within the airports restricted airspace. The witness, acting responsibly, also captured several photographs of the purported device.
Upon receiving the report, law enforcement and airport security teams mobilized to investigate the sighting. The temporary suspension of air traffic allowed authorities to assess the threat without compromising safety or exacerbating potential risks.
After a thorough evaluation of the provided imagery, investigators offered an alternative explanation. Preliminary assessments by police indicate that the object in question was likely something other than an unmanned aerial vehicle, though specific details about the alternative identification were not immediately released.

Legal frameworks typically prohibit drone operations near airports and other critical infrastructure. Violators face hefty fines and potential imprisonment, emphasizing the seriousness with which authorities view such breaches.
Detecting small, fast-moving drones in complex airport environments presents a significant technological hurdle. While radar systems and optical sensors are being deployed, a definitive, foolproof solution for early detection and interception remains elusive.
The global aviation industry continuously invests in research and development for counter-drone technologies. Solutions range from sophisticated electronic jamming systems to physical interception methods, but widespread deployment and integration are still ongoing.
Recent years have seen several high-profile incidents where drones caused significant airport closures, such as those at Gatwick Airport in the United Kingdom, illustrating the far-reaching impact of these events on international travel.
